In season 2 episode 19 of Chicago Hope titled “Sweet Surrender,” the team at Chicago’s Hope-Zion Hospital is faced with a challenging case when a woman named Karen Doe is admitted with a rare genetic condition that is causing her multiple organ failure. As the team struggles to diagnose and treat her, Karen’s condition deteriorates rapidly, leading the doctors to question whether they should continue aggressive treatment or focus on providing comfort care.

Dr. Jeffrey Geiger (Mandy Patinkin) takes the lead on Karen’s case, but finds himself at odds with the rest of his team over the appropriate course of action. When Karen’s husband arrives, he is shocked to learn that his wife is dying and must make a difficult decision about whether to continue treatment or let her go peacefully.

Meanwhile, the hospital’s renal transplant team is preparing for a groundbreaking surgery that could give a young girl struggling with kidney failure a second chance at life. But when complications arise during the surgery, Dr. Aaron Shutt (Adam Arkin) is faced with a tough ethical dilemma.

As the episode unfolds, the characters grapple with tough questions about life, death, and the role of medical professionals in making difficult decisions. Dr. Geiger in particular is forced to confront his own mortality as he reflects on a prior medical crisis he faced.
